§ 2-149. Parish attorney to dedicate full time to service of the parish.  


Latest version.
  • (a)

    The parish attorney shall devote his full time to the service of the parish and shall perform no legal services other than as legal counsel to the council, the president, and all parish departments, offices, agencies, and special districts and those legal duties as may be assigned to him by administrative regulations adopted pursuant to the Jefferson Parish Charter.

    (b)

    No attorney shall be approved by the council to serve as parish attorney unless and until said attorney first executes and submits to the council an affidavit attesting and swearing that he will fully comply with the provisions of subsection (a) herein during his tenure and employment as parish attorney.

    (c)

    Any person who is found by the council after due process and an opportunity is given to present evidence in his defense to be in violation of the provisions of this section shall be terminated from his position as parish attorney.

(Ord. No. 23796, § 1, 4-14-10)
